What Is Audio Visual Equipment?
Audio visual (AV) equipment refers to devices that enable both sound and visual components to be conveyed simultaneously. These tools are essential for delivering engaging and immersive experiences in various settings—ranging from small conference rooms to large auditoriums and event venues.
This technology combines two essential human senses—hearing and sight—to improve clarity, engagement, and understanding. AV systems are widely used in education, healthcare, retail, hospitality, corporate environments, and more.
Common Types of Audio Visual Equipment:
1. Display Equipment
-
Projectors – Ideal for large-scale visuals, often used in classrooms, conferences, and events.
-
LED and LCD Screens – Common in corporate settings, trade shows, and digital signage.
-
Interactive Whiteboards – Popular in schools and collaborative workplaces.
2. Audio Equipment
-
Microphones – Wired or wireless microphones for capturing voice and sound.
-
Speakers and PA Systems – Deliver high-quality sound to audiences of all sizes.
-
Mixers and Amplifiers – Control and enhance audio signals.
3. Control Systems
-
AV Control Panels – Centralized control systems for managing multiple AV devices.
-
Remote and Touch Panels – Enable easy switching between sources, adjusting volume, and more.
4. Cameras and Video Systems
-
Video Conferencing Systems – Essential for virtual meetings and hybrid work setups.
-
PTZ (Pan-Tilt-Zoom) Cameras – Used in live broadcasts, surveillance, and conferences.
-
Recording and Streaming Equipment – For webinars, lectures, and live events.
5. Connectivity and Integration Tools
-
Cables and Switchers – Ensure smooth transmission of audio and video signals.
-
Wireless Presentation Systems – Enable device-to-display sharing without physical connections.
